Resealing a double-paned window

In most cases, resealing a double-paned window is more cost effective than replacing the entire window. It is a good idea to have your windows regularly checked to ensure that they function as intended.

A double-pane windows is composed of two panes. Each has a pane of glass sandwiched together with an aluminum spacer and an gas that is insulating. The panes expand and contract in response to changes in temperature. If they're not sealed properly, moisture can build up between the panes. This can lead to fogginess within the window.

Re-sealing double-paned windows can boost your home's energy efficiency. A well-sealed window will stop the gas that insulates from getting out, which can help to improve the window's r-value.

Insulating glazing units

Double pane windows with double pane insulation are a fantastic way of increasing the insulation value of your windows over time. It's also a cost-effective method to conserve energy. Insulated glass is more expensive than regular glass.

In the case of insulated glazing, two glass panes are separated by the spacer. The spacer is usually made from thermoplastic or aluminum. The spacer's width determines the gap between the glass panes. Another aspect that determines the insulation of the unit is the thickness of the glass.

The thickness of the glass in an IGU can range from 3 to 10 millimeters. The glass can be laminated or tempered. You can also get up to four panes per unit.

The gas that fills the glass panes helps to keep the temperature inside cool. It also keeps heat from escaping the building. This lets you keep your home cool during summer and warm in winter. It also helps to reduce the noise that enters the building.

Insulating glazing units can be replaced and are durable. However, the life span of the unit depends on the quality of the materials used. Generally, IGUs carry a warranty that lasts between 10 and 20 years. The length of time depends on the area where the unit is located and the quality of the workmanship and the temperature difference between the exterior and interior of the building.
